Fragments of the Four Gospels and the Acts of the Apostles, Written in about A.D. 1300 in Italy
Fragments of the Four Gospels and the Acts of the Apostles, in Latin, containing perhaps two-thirds of the text of the former, and a small part of the latter: mutilated and bound in disturbed order. A later Easter table for 1324-59 is on fol. iii.

Custodial History
On fol. ivv is 'Iste liber est fratris Martini de Verona ordinis Minorum' (14th cent.), on the recto of the same leaf is an erased entry which may be doubtfully read as 'Hic liber est Jacobi notarii de Goçis ...' (15th cent.).
